Hillsdale and Burlingame are an even 5-5 against one another since January of 2019, but not for long. The Hillsdale FIGHTING KNIGHTS will be playing in front of their home fans against the Burlingame Panthers at 7:30 p.m. on Wednesday.

Hillsdale is likely headed into the match with a focus on the second half, which is when things went downhill against Menlo-Atherton on Friday. Hillsdale took a 61-51 hit to the loss column at the hands of Menlo-Atherton. While losing is never fun, the FIGHTING KNIGHTS can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' California basketball rankings (they are ranked 673rd, while the Bears are ranked 105th).

Meanwhile, there's no place like home for Burlingame, who bounced back after a loss on the road on Wednesday. They came out on top in a nail-biter against Jefferson on Friday, sneaking past 47-44. For those keeping track at home, that's the closest victory the Panthers have posted since November 30, 2024.

Burlingame found their leader in freshman Lucca Maher, who went 8 of 12 en route to 20 points along with six rebounds and three steals. Those three steals gave Maher a new career-high. Another player making a difference was Payton Fong Heady, who posted two points.

Burlingame's win bumped their record up to 10-13. As for Hillsdale, they have been struggling recently as they've lost 11 of their last 12 games, which put a noticeable dent in their 6-16 record this season.

Hillsdale came up short against Burlingame in their previous meeting back in January, falling 62-50. Can Hillsdale av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
